About Umami Crudo
Sister Restaurant of Umami Omakase which lead by Chef Gary Lei, his mission is to give the customers a more innovative food experience. He wants people to use their five senses to enjoy the food, eating and drinking something delicious is the base,... More

Really impressed with the sushi, ramen, service, and atmosphere. We had pork ribs that were tender and flavorful, shishito peppers, shrimp tempura roll, 1 order of akami nigiri and chi toro nigiri seared (that one is my highlight), Japanese wagyu nigiri, the spicy miso ramen. The cheesecake was the perfect size dessert not too sweet but very flavorful. Ate everything and I will order it all again soon. The cocktail list is so awesome, I had nigori sake but look forward to going back for a round of drinks as well. Umami is on a much higher tier than the previous tenants here and all of the locals need to give this place a try. I’m really happy with the refresh inside and upscale vibe, a great addition to the north end. Gary and the other servers were very informative, polite, and prompt.
This place was a wonderful surprise in Boston. The staff was attentive and knowledgeable, especially when it came to their extensive sake selection. The sushi was fresh and high quality, and the cooked dishes did not disappoint—chicken karaage, edamame, roasted corn, and gyoza were all flavorful and perfectly prepared. Definitely worth a visit.
The food can be a bit pricey, but it's the best sushi I've ever had. The employees were incredibly friendly and I definitely plan on going back the next time I'm in Boston. Highly recommend the chef's choice nigiri if you want a taste of everything they can offer, and I also thought the Toro Uni bite was fantastic.
Stopped in for dinner and was met with great hospitality. The dishes were presented beautifully and I enjoyed how each dish was described to me before I ate. There are both omakase service and à la carte sushi/nigiri/sashimi, so it’s perfect if you’re looking for variety. The staff also accommodated my gluten and dairy dietary restrictions, including providing gluten-free soy sauce :)
